2019 · 1 incident

March 29, 2019 OH · Metal/Non-Metal barge/boat/dredge/towbarge/towboat/leach operator, riverman, deck hand SLIP OR FALL OF PERSON
Miami View Mining Company Ltd · Fall onto or against objects

An employee stepped up on a handrail to look at a screen and foot slipped. EE then fell and hit left ear on the handrail causing a laceration.

2011 · 1 incident

September 21, 2011 OH · Metal/Non-Metal barge/boat/dredge/towbarge/towboat/leach operator, riverman, deck hand HANDTOOLS (NONPOWERED)
Miami View Mining Company Ltd · Struck by flying object

Miner replacing bearing on tail pulley. Miner struck bearing race with hammer and a piece of slag struck and cut left forearm.

2009 · 1 incident

March 19, 2009 OH · Metal/Non-Metal assayer, geologist, metallurgist, engineer, engineer management HANDTOOLS (NONPOWERED)
Miami View Mining Company Ltd · Struck by... (Not Elsewhere Classified)

Miner was utilizing a 1.5 ton chain come-along to straighten a piece of toeboard on a catwalk when the hook slipped off and struck him below the left eye. Resulted in two stitches below left eye.
